激光-生物组织热作用的电磁理论分析 被引量:3

The Theoretical Analysis of Thermal Interaction Between Laser and Bio-tissue

摘要 从微观上讨论了生物组织的电磁特性 ,提出用并联谐振电路作为细胞产生电位的物理模型 ,给出人体等效电路。定性、定量地分析生物组织在激光电磁场作用下生热的微观机理 ,并从理论上给出电磁作用生热的计算方法。 The electromagnetism characteristics of biological tissue are discussed from microcosmic aspect;the physical model in which parallel connection circuit is employed as cells to generate electric potential is proposed;equivalent electrocircuit of human body is brought forward.The microcosmic principles of biological tissues radiating under the work of electromagnetic is analyzed qualitatively and rationally.And finally,the calculation method of radiating heat under laser electromagnetic is put forward theoretically.
